Output 6b5ddfaef0068273abc14d9030cced9a44802acd8cff87e63dfd4f6dfa8fcd65:1

value
2995944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e5c9c1590d18c75c18612f51ed805ab46b0328 OP_EQUAL
address
3QevoehK6ogPg1hfqy6LkHkaY8N6K7dyw5
transaction
6b5ddfaef0068273abc14d9030cced9a44802acd8cff87e63dfd4f6dfa8fcd65
confirmations
383069
spent
true